No manual step needed. - Minio tag uses a date-based RELEASE.YYYY-MM-DDTHH-MM-SSZ format — abra cannot parse it for upgrades; check manually on https://github.com/minio/minio/releases. +- **2026-08-14: Minio stopped publishing Docker images after RELEASE.2025-09-07T16-13-09Z.** + GitHub has a newer release (`RELEASE.2025-10-15T17-29-55Z`, published 2025-10-16, with CVE fix + GHSA-jjjj-jwhf-8rgr), but the Docker image was never pushed to Docker Hub (returns 404; release + notes say "clone the source and build the latest container"). quay.io checked — only 2022-era + tags. As of this date, `RELEASE.2025-09-07T16-13-09Z` IS the newest available Docker image. - v5.2.0 adds two optional new env vars: DOCUMENT_ALL_ENDPOINT_ENABLED and OIDC_OP_USER_ENDPOINT_FORMAT.
